
Mexican textile designer José María merges the artistry and craftsmanship from India and Nepal with his own heritage to create his studio’s bold and striking rugs.


With his latest collection, Reflexiones, María was inspired by the work of Mexican architects Luis Barragan and Mathias Goeritz, translated into geometrical figures with pronounced angles and cuts, colours and shadows.
Each hand-woven rug has its own unique expression with irregular shapes and vibrant colour palette. Often using natural materials like wool, aloe-fibre blends and cotton, María continuously experiments with techniques and traditional methods to give each piece a bespoke and eye-catching appearance.
